NCC offers free Manufacturing Certification Course

Northampton Community College is offering an accelerated manufacturing training program for those who have struggled to attain consistent employment or education.

Beginning this month, the Micro-Credentials in Manufacturing program will aid students for entry-level positions in the manufacturing Industry.This noncredit program is funded by a grant from the U.S. Department of Labor, Education Training Administration and features five courses that allow students to earn stackable credentials to transition to a job or to continue learning in a credit program. The courses will cover multiple aspects of the manufacturing industry including assembly, quality inspection and operator positions.The training is free to participants who meet eligibility requirements including: must be able to work legally in the U.S., be 18 or older, and must have at least an eighth-grade-level English and math ability. No high school diploma or GED is required for the program.Information sessions will be held from 10 to 11 a.m. every Tuesday at PA Careerlink, 555 Union Blvd., Allentown, and noon to 1 p.m. and 5 to 6 p.m. every Wednesday throughout January and February at Northampton's Fowler Family Center, 511 E.
